Why Choose Almond Milk Over Milk?

Almond milk has been used as a milk replacement since the Middle Ages, when its lengthy shelf life made it preferable to fresh cow’s milk. However, this may not be the best option for everyone. The following are some of the advantages and disadvantages of almond milk.

Almond Milk Has High Antioxidants

Almond milk has a high concentration of the antioxidant vitamin E, which may help prevent cancer and delay the aging process. Additionally, the flavonoids in almond milk assist to minimize free radicals in the body, therefore protecting you against a variety of degenerative illnesses that come with age, such as osteoporosis and type 2 diabetes.

This alternative milk is also filled with other vitamins and minerals like:

  • Copper
  • Zinc
  • Iron
  • Magnesium
  • Manganese
  • Calcium
  • Phosphorous
  • Potassium
  • Selenium

It Is Heart Healthy

Unlike cow’s milk, almond milk is cholesterol- and saturated-fat-free, which means it is safe for your cardiovascular system. Additionally, almond milk is strong in omega-3 fatty acids, which may help decrease your “bad” LDL cholesterol and protect your heart. Additionally, you’ll benefit from the additional advantages of omega-3 fatty acids in your diet, such as increased cognitive performance.

Unsafe for Tree Nut Allergies

This all sounds amazing right? It is a great milk alternative that is low fat and low calorie, unfortunately if a senior has an allergy to any kind of nuts, it is not the best option. Because this is made from almonds a senior with a nut allergy should avoid this option and go for regular milk.
